OUR DECISIONS as of March 27, 2020: No USA tournaments for 2020. Our club was exploring USA tournament options for 2020. Due to border closures in effect, health and safety, and the US pandemic landscape, we will not be participating in any USA tournaments for the summer 2020 season. This will be tabled to 2021 tournament planning. Events cancelled until May 3, 2020. We will mimic Ultimate Canada timelines as appropriate and post-pone or cancel any Cruxiom planned events in parallel to their cancellation schedule. This includes: Try-out #1 – April 25 – cancelled. We are considering all our options. Try-out #2 – May 3 – cancelled. We are considering all our options. OUR GUIDING PRINCIPLES FOR DECISIONS AT THIS TIME Government of Canada Pandemic Measures PHAC Mass Gatherings Risk Assessment – no gatherings of 50 people or more allowed at this time. Canada-USA Border Restrictions As of March 21, 2020, there is a 30-day restriction (~April 19) on all non-essential travel at the Canada-U.S. border. This restriction covers all travel of an optional nature like tourism, entertainment, & recreation. Public Health Ontario Pandemic Measures Ontario's Declaration of State of Emergency Effective until March 31, 2020. Physical (previously social) distancing requires that everyone stays 2 metres apart Ultimate Canada’s schedule for cancelled events Ultimate Canada events have been cancelled from March until May 3, 2020.
